The course covers emerging mobility technologies, advanced EV systems, energy storage solutions, charging infrastructure, and sustainable transportation models for future mobility applications.
Key topics include:
✓ Master the transition to Series-Electric and EREV architectures, using the engine solely as a high-efficiency "genset" to eliminate mechanical complexity and range anxiety.
✓ Master the 2026 hydrogen value chain and the engineering of hydrogen-fueled range extenders for heavy-duty, marine, and aviation series-hybrid platforms.
✓ Master the physics and standards of High-Power Runtime Charging, including Megawatt Charging System (MCS) implementation and dynamic wireless power transfer for continuous fleet uptime.
✓ Optimize energy density and lifecycles by designing Hybrid Energy Storage Systems (HESS) that integrate batteries, supercapacitors, and flywheels to manage high-power transients and regenerative braking.
✓ Transition from ownership to access by mastering BaaS and EaaS models through rigorous financial modeling to optimize battery asset life and unit economics.
✓ Optimize intercity and intracity mobility by leveraging data-driven forecasting and autonomous battery swapping to design high-efficiency "Relay Models" and sustainable logistics ecosystems.
